alright, so I had my viper alarm installed about 2 years ago. since then, I havent touched my tilt wheel (just never had to).
Now the other night, I got in my car and for one reason or another, I moved the tilt and heard a slight crunching in the movement. so i get in, start the car, and when I turn on the headlights, the car turns off. Now im getting nothing, but my oil light, my battery light and my check engine light are lit n my dash, nothing else. No dome lights, nothing. So i check fuses, fine. Then i remember i have my code reader in the trunk, so I take it out and as soon as i plug it in, all my interior lights turn on and the car starts. now i find the car will not stay started unless i have this code reader plugged in! anyone? -------------------- ![]() The question is not how far.
